Maruti June sales rise 17 per cent to 48,425 units

During the month, sales growth in the premium hatchback segment slowed down surprisingly to 10.2 per cent. Sales of models like Alto, Wagon R, Zen and Swift increased to 27,228 units for the month as compared to 24,703 during June 2005. The segment has been the company's best performer for many months now and the company had reported growth of over 38 per cent year-on-year during May 2006.

Maruti managed a healthy volume growth for its entry level model Maruti – 800 last month as well. The model sold 7,796 units during the month, an increase of 22.1 per cent as compared to 6,387 units for June 2005. Sales for June were even better than the number for May 2006, which stood at 6,743 units.

The passenger van segment was the best performer for the month with sales of the company's models Omni and Versa increasing 43.9 per cent to 6,464 units as compared to 4,492 units for June 2005.

Mid-sized sedans like the Esteem and Baleno also reported healthy growth rate of 22.3 per cent to 2,680 units as compared to 2,191 units for June 2005.

Total domestic sales for the month increased by 17.5 per cent to 44,626 units from 37,995 units a year ago. Exports increased by 11.9 per cent to 3,799 units as compared to 3,395 units during the same month of previous year.

For the first quarter of 2006-07, sales have increased 18.9 per cent to 144,948 units as compared to 121,866 units for the same period of 2005-06. Domestic sales increased 19.2 per cent while export sales improved by 13.8 per cent.
